Russia strikes Marshall Islands-flagged vessel in Odesa Oblast port again, injuring four
Russian forces launched a missile strike on a civilian vessel sailing under the flag of the Marshall Islands in Odesa Oblast on the evening of 17 July, injuring four crew members.
Source: Oleh Kiper, Head of Odesa Oblast Military Administration, on Telegram
Quote: "The enemy conducted a missile strike on port infrastructure facilities in Odesa Oblast this evening. A civilian vessel sailing under the flag of the Marshall Islands was damaged in the attack.
The vessel's superstructure was damaged and subsequently caught fire. The crew of 17 was evacuated. Four crew members were injured and received medical treatment at the scene without requiring hospitalisation."
Background:
- On the evening of 14 July, Russian forces attacked a vessel sailing under the flag of the Marshall Islands in Odesa Oblast, killing two people.
- Earlier that same day, Russian forces attacked two merchant vessels sailing under the flags of Tanzania and Liberia in the Black Sea, killing the captain of one of them. Eleven crew members were evacuated ashore.
